In recent years, Bali and Lombok have become hotbeds for property investments, particularly in the tourism sector. As the demand for unique, high-end accommodations increases, two major property trends have emerged: bohemian-style villas and smart villas. These trends cater to different types of tourists and investors, each with distinct characteristics that set them apart. But with the property market evolving rapidly, especially in 2025, which investment trend is likely to dominate in Bali and Lombok? This article will compare bohemian-style villas and smart villas, exploring their investment potential, tourist appeal, and sustainability to help you decide which is the better investment opportunity in the coming years.
Bohemian-style villas are all about individuality, artistic expression, and a laid-back atmosphere. Inspired by eclectic, free-spirited design elements, these villas often feature vibrant colors, mismatched furniture, plush textiles, and handcrafted décor. The style blends vintage and modern pieces, creating a relaxed and inviting space where creativity flows freely. Bali, with its artistic heritage, has become a hotspot for these types of properties, particularly in areas like Ubud and Canggu, which are known for their vibrant cultural scenes. Guests seeking an immersive and unique stay often choose these villas, as they provide a perfect combination of rustic charm and luxury, allowing them to feel at home while experiencing the island’s boho lifestyle.
On the other hand, smart villas are designed with the latest technology to offer a high-tech living experience. These villas feature automation systems that control everything from lighting and temperature to security and entertainment, making them an attractive option for tech-savvy tourists. Smart features such as voice-activated controls, motion-sensor lighting, climate control systems, and advanced security features, including cameras and smart locks, are standard in these properties.
Additionally, energy-efficient appliances and solar-powered systems are becoming increasingly common, reflecting the growing demand for sustainability. Smart villas appeal to those seeking comfort, security, and modern convenience, providing a seamless and sophisticated living experience that enhances the overall stay. Investors in Bali and Lombok who want to cater to modern, tech-oriented travelers are increasingly turning to these properties to meet the demand for cutting-edge living spaces.

Sustainability is becoming increasingly important to today’s travelers and investors. Bohemian-style villas often incorporate sustainable materials such as bamboo, wood, and local stone, blending into their natural surroundings. These villas typically make use of local crafts and resources, contributing to the preservation of Bali’s cultural heritage. Many bohemian villas also emphasize eco-friendly practices like rainwater harvesting, organic gardening, and waste management, making them attractive to the eco-conscious market.
However, the sustainability of bohemian villas can be challenged by the maintenance of older, rustic materials, which may require more frequent updates compared to the advanced systems integrated into smart villas.
Smart villas can be designed with a focus on sustainability, featuring solar panels, energy-efficient lighting, and water-saving technologies. These villas not only provide luxury but also reduce the environmental footprint, appealing to the growing market of eco-conscious tourists. In fact, smart villas are often seen as the perfect blend of modern living and sustainability, making them an ideal choice for those who prioritize both comfort and environmental responsibility.
As Bali and Lombok continue to embrace eco-tourism, smart villas can capitalize on the trend by integrating renewable energy sources and smart systems that optimize resource use. This eco-conscious approach further enhances the investment appeal of smart villas in 2025.

As Bali and Lombok continue to evolve as prime destinations for luxury travel and real estate investment, smart villas are becoming a critical element of the region’s property landscape. Investors interested in staying ahead of the curve need to understand the emerging trends that will shape the future of smart villas in these areas.
In 2025, smart villas will likely become even more advanced with the integration of artificial intelligence (AI) and home automation systems. These systems will not only enhance the villa’s functionality but also cater to the growing demand for effortless, hands-off experiences. AI-powered systems could manage everything from adjusting the temperature and lighting based on a guest’s preferences to automatically reordering household essentials. This level of automation will appeal to a tech-savvy clientele looking for a truly futuristic and luxurious experience in Bali and Lombok.
Health and wellness will remain a top priority for many travelers, and smart villas are well-positioned to meet this need. In 2025 and beyond, we can expect an increase in villas that integrate wellness technology, such as air purifiers, water filtration systems, sleep-tracking devices, and personalized fitness equipment. With Bali and Lombok’s focus on well-being and nature, smart villas will likely incorporate these innovations to create an environment that promotes relaxation, rejuvenation, and health.
As global awareness around environmental issues continues to rise, smart villas will see even more integration of green technologies. Solar power systems, rainwater collection, smart irrigation for landscaping, and energy-efficient appliances are all becoming standard features of smart villas in Bali and Lombok. These eco-friendly aspects will help reduce operational costs for owners while providing guests with a more sustainable and responsible travel experience. As sustainability becomes a non-negotiable expectation for tourists, smart villas that prioritize these features will see increased demand.
Another key aspect of smart villas in the coming years is the emphasis on remote management and enhanced security features. Remote monitoring of the property through advanced security systems, such as facial recognition or smart cameras, will provide both owners and guests with peace of mind. Additionally, remote property management systems will allow owners to oversee maintenance, bookings, and operations from anywhere in the world, making smart villas an attractive option for international investors who are not physically present in Bali or Lombok.
